Enterprise Server Edition
- Redstor Backup Pro is now Redstor Pro.
- Existing ESE clients will auto update to the new branding (Images & App name), installation path remains Redstor Backup Pro
- New ESE installations will install to Redstor Pro
Note: Both the v18.3 ClientUpdate and BrandUpdate must be installed to allow the auto upgrade to v18.3 - ESE support for 32-bit Windows (Also see SE to ESE conversion below):
- Windows 7 32-bit
- Windows 8 32-bit
- Windows 8.1 32-bit
- Windows 10 32-bit
- A new System Tray application that makes use of a REST interface, doing away with the old error prone framework.
- The new Tray functions similar to the old one: right-click menu options and notifications.
- It is split from the Service, and does no longer require administrator privileges
- Items that are globally excluded (Options > Global Exclusions) will be logged in the backup log.
- Archiving improvements:
- Re-stub partially hydrated files
- Report estimated saving when running archive in "Calculate savings" mode
- Improved logging
- Retry the backup once if it failed due to a VSS error condition.

Backup payload connection based on new networking core over plain sockets (available for preview)
- Supports the use of a proxy
- Add the following to the a5backup.properties file to enable
backup.payload.connection.implementation=oio
- Via profiling: Advanced Connection > Connection Type
- Use as possible solution (from v18.2) where backups fail with error, 'Problem with sending backup data for F:' and 'Backup data response for F: terminated unexpectedly'
Storage Platform and SP Console
- Concurrent automatic account moves:
- Currently, if a Storage Pool is already busy with one account move or an account move is blocked for some reason, it will not queue another account move in the Storage Pool
- This feature will allow moving of accounts between StorageServer in the pool which are not currently busy sending or receiving an account.
- Conversion from SE to ESE: Support for 32-bit operating systems
Note:- Conversion of a 32-bit Server Edition running on a 64-bit operating system is not supported.
- A v18.2 or later ClientUpdate must be installed on the StorageServer to allow conversion or deployment of a 32-bit ESE msi.
- Consoles older that v18.1 will not be able to connect to a v18.3 or later Storage Platform.
- This is to ensure the Consoles in the field are up to date and contain the latest fixes and enhancements
- Consoles from v18.1 can be auto updated ensuring the latest and correct version is always in use (How to enable Console updates)
- The Console will provide feedback why the connection is blocked and that an upgrade is required
- The Storage Platform requires .Net Framework 4.6.1
- The Storage Platform installer will check if the min version is installed before proceeding.
- If v4.6.1 is not installed, the installer will redirect the user to Microsoft's .Net Framework Download page
